So, I've done most of the grunt work for Python3 migration. 2to3 is a stupid tool, so I run every option to --fix one by one and studied their output. I manually patched rpclib where I didn't like the changes, and distilled a safe-to-run subset in 2to3.sh.

Fwiw, I don't plan to do this the way Django people did and run rpclib from the same code base for both python-2 and python-3. Rpclib will need to be packed two times for two python versions. could you patch setup.py for it? i don't think I'll have time anytime soon for that.

As of db2f7a1 in my personal fork, I got the binary_soap and binary_http examples to work. running suds from python2 environment works just fine.

As for the ''.join(whatever) issues you kept hitting on, i think the strategy is to get rid of them using [v.(encode|decode)('encoding') for v in whatever] but it's all context-dependent. see 240908f for a few tricks.

Your way of doing list(whatever)[0] breaks some promises in the interface design, so it's not the right thing to do.
